Kerry Kearny

A Cool Hang with Kerry Kearny

It's Pronounced ‘Carney’! - June 18, 2025

Episode date - June 18, 2025

    Kerry Kearney is someone who I always felt I’d like to get to know, for many reasons. First, he is an extraordinary guitarist, and his obvious talents precede him. Second, he has a reputation as a genuinely kind and fun person to know.

    After this show, I can genuinely confirm that both expectations have proven to be true. In fact, I believe he may be underrated. Kerry is surely one of the most learned and technically adept guitarists I’ve ever known, but he’s more than that. His abilities as a player are infallible, but his knowledge regarding the history of American guitar styles and his not-so-plain ability to discuss the details of his work in a manner that can be understood and appreciated by an average fan of American music puts him in a special place. He is as great of a communicator as he is an astonishing guitar player.

    I had a great time swapping stories, and I reveled in his talent but mostly, I simply enjoyed his company. I did a fair number of interviews in my lifetime, but if you don’t yet know Kerry, I am very proud to present him to you. I hope you agree.
